The report:
Unpack linux-2.1.81.tar.gz, make config, make depend, and
cpp: ip_gre.c: Input/output error
Strange ...
The kernel log complains
Jan 24 15:33:53: attempt to access beyond end of device
Jan 24 15:33:53: 08:12: rw=0, want=707725610, limit=2048000
Jan 24 15:33:53: attempt to access beyond end of device
Jan 24 15:33:53: 08:12: rw=0, want=2019642657, limit=2048000
Jan 24 15:33:53: attempt to access beyond end of device
e2fsck comes with a similar message:
Illegal block #12 (707725609) in inode 131360. CLEARED.
Illegal block #13 (2019642656) in inode 131360. CLEARED.
Illegal block #14 (1836412265) in inode 131360. CLEARED.
These strange numbers really look like text...
Printing them (the e2fsck ones) as bytes yields
) /* Maximum allowed timeout */
/* IP confi
in other words, a fragment of the file net/ipv4/ipconfig.c was
written here.
